Well back in the UK for a long weekend , i discovered that no-one hires out Nissan 200SX ( not even Guy Salmon) unless someone knows different... So, to find out just how bad it was i hired an XR2i. Performance is not bad, but it does have it's problems :- 1. The engine feels very strained at over 4000 revs, It is certainly not a free-revving unit. On Winding B roads there is no dropping from 3 to 2 and watching the revs jump up and getting a fairly decent noise as well. It sounds awful, and does not like it. 2. Torque steer. I had forgotten how bad it could be, and this is bad. Even a slight use of the right foot going round a corner gives insecure feelings, and heavy use makes it hard work on the arms. 3. Driving poistion is ok'ish, but they have forgotten simple things like leaving a space to the left of the clutch for your foot to go when cruising on the motorway. Silly, simple but bloody annoying. The rest of the car :- 1. The inside looks like a 1.1. The radio was the same as inside an Escort 1.4L two weeks earlier. Not what you expect from a top of the range. The sunroof was tilt only (worse than the tilt/slide on the Escort), and the wheels are pressed steel, alloy being extras. 2. Noise, fairly well surpressed, as long as the engine does not stray to far over 4000. I once had it up to 5500 reves ( red line at 6300 ish) but that was the limit !! 3. Economy seemed to be about 30 to the gallon, about the same as the current mobile. 4. Only saw one other in 650 miles motoring. Perhaps the public have seen sense ? 5. Suspension on the soft side, but handling when pushed was quite good (though the torque steer really is bad - or it seemed so to me). I can think of a lot of cars that are cheaper, better equipped, as good performance, better engines, handle better etc The car doesn't know where it is aimed at. Don't buy one. Nigel | |||||
